Matthew Lillard Bio, Age, Parents, Wife, Children, Net Worth – Matthew Lyn Lillard is an actor from the United States of America.

He played Shaggy Rogers in Scooby-Doo (2002) and its sequel Scooby-Doo 2: Monsters Unleashed (2004), and he has been Shaggy’s voice in animation since Casey Kasem’s retirement in 2009.

Matthew Lillard Biography

He was raised in Tustin, California. He went to Foothill High School in North Tustin, California, with his younger sister, Amy.

He later attended Fullerton College before enrolling at the American Academy of Dramatic Arts in Pasadena, California, alongside fellow actor Paul Rudd. He also attended New York City’s Circle in the Square Theatre School.

He was cast in John Waters’ black comedy Serial Mom in 1994. He was cast in five films the following year, including Hackers, a thriller about a group of high school kids who foil a multimillion-dollar corporate extortion plot.

He also appeared as Stevo in the independent film SLC Punk! and as Dennis Rafkin in Thirteen Ghosts. He was supposed to reprise his role as Stu Macher in Scream 3 in 2000, but plans were changed.

In the 2002 live-action Scooby-Doo film, Lillard played Norville “Shaggy” Rogers, a role he later reprised in the 2004 sequel Scooby-Doo 2: Monsters Unleashed. When Casey Kasem, who had voiced Shaggy since the show’s inception in 1969, retired due to declining health in 2009, Lillard was chosen as his replacement and voiced Shaggy in three subsequent animated series, Mystery Incorporated, Be Cool Scooby-Doo!, and Scooby-Doo and Guess Who?

Lillard appeared as a guest star on Fox’s House in 2011. Fat Kid Rules the World, based on the same-named book by K. L. Going, was his first feature film, which he produced and directed in 2011.

Later that year, he starred in The Descendants, a comedy-drama film. In 2018, Lillard reprised her role as Shaggy in a crossover episode of the television series Supernatural.

Lillard appeared as a guest star in the episode “The Apprenticeship” of Criminal Minds. The following year, he starred as Daniel Frye in the American television series The Bridge.

Lillard appeared as Peter in the animated film Under Wraps in 2014, alongside Brooke Shields and Drake Bell. Lillard appeared as William Hastings in the third season of Twin Peaks in 2017.

Lillard landed the well-received, recurring role of FBI undercover agent Luke Goshen in the Amazon Series, Bosch, in 2016. (TV series).

Many social media users praised his charm and wit, and many wished that Amazon would give him his own show.

Lillard has also played Dungeons & Dragons in the online series Dice, Camera, Action, with Christopher Perkins as the Dungeon Master, and in a special one-shot with Sam Riegel as the Dungeon Master.

Matthew Lillard Age

Matthew Lillard was born on January 24, 1970. His age, as of the year 2022, was 52 years.

Matthew Lillard Height

He has a height of 1.92 meters.

Matthew Lillard Parents

The names of his parents are Paula and Jeffrey Lillard.

Matthew Lillard Wife

He is married to Heather Helm.

Matthew Lillard Children

He and his lovely wife have three children.
